USC Swimming and Diving Set for 2025 Home Opener
October 09, 2025 | Men's Swimming & Diving, Women's Swimming & Diving
Trojans to host two-day, three-session USC Invitational beginning Friday, Oct. 10.
 LOS ANGELES - The USC men's and women's swimming and diving programs will see action for the first time this fall as the Trojans host Indiana, Texas A&M and UCLA (women) for the two-day, three-session USC Swim and Dive Invitational at the Uytengsu Aquatics Center.Â
Â
USC will welcome top talent this weekend as all seven programs competing appeared in the CSCAA's top 25 Preseason Rankings.Â
Â
Meet Information
The two-day invite will include three swimming sessions and two diving sessions, with the first beginning Friday at 9:00 a.m.

2024-25 SEASON RECAP:
Under Maurer during the 2024-25 season, nine Trojans earned First Team CSCAA All-America honors, the most in a single season since 2020. USC set 11 school records, won three conference swimming titles (two individual, 1 relay) and saw five Trojans earn First Team All-Conference swimming honors during the Trojans inaugural season in the Big Ten. USC's men's swimming and diving program finished fourth at the conference championships and 15th at NCAAs, while the Women of Troy finished fifth at Big Ten's and 11th at the National Championship meet. 29 Trojans earned Big Ten Winter Academic honors, while 18 picked up First Team CSCAA Scholar All-America honors.
Â
RETURNING TALENT:
USC returns a handful of star talent including 2025 CSCAA All-Americans Minna Abraham, Krzysztof Chmielewski, Michal Chmielewski, Claire Tuggle, Justina Kozan, Kate Miller, Oliver Sogaard-Andersen and Moritz Wesemann.Â
Â
NEWCOMERS:Â
USC welcomes a total of 26 new student-athletes to the squad this season, including 15 true freshmen.Â
Â
Newcomers Dora Molnar, an Olympian from Hungary and sophomore Ohio State transfer Reid Caswell are among some of USC's top incoming talent.
Â
USC graduate swimmer Vaggelis Makrygiannis, who previously spent three seasons with the Trojans (2021-2024), returns this year and will lead Troy's group of backstrokers. Â
